aboutsummaryrefslogtreecommitdiff
path: root/engines/hopkins/events.cpp
diff options
context:
space:
mode:
authorStrangerke2013-03-26 08:11:53 +0100
committerStrangerke2013-03-26 08:13:14 +0100
commit02f939c28209122ed1b8bef3cbf98973afed4bee (patch)
tree5152f22520255412edd2f8707f5ae483609dcd93 /engines/hopkins/events.cpp
parent63b669cfc4ec0cae7be83949f98ee3fd48607f90 (diff)
downloadscummvm-rg350-02f939c28209122ed1b8bef3cbf98973afed4bee.tar.gz
scummvm-rg350-02f939c28209122ed1b8bef3cbf98973afed4bee.tar.bz2
scummvm-rg350-02f939c28209122ed1b8bef3cbf98973afed4bee.zip
HOPKINS: Simplify some statements using MIN, MAX and CLIP
Diffstat (limited to 'engines/hopkins/events.cpp')
-rw-r--r--engines/hopkins/events.cpp5
1 files changed, 1 insertions, 4 deletions
diff --git a/engines/hopkins/events.cpp b/engines/hopkins/events.cpp
index a73ce41a0b..0d5db1b39f 100644
--- a/engines/hopkins/events.cpp
+++ b/engines/hopkins/events.cpp
@@ -456,10 +456,7 @@ void EventsManager::refreshScreenAndEvents() {
if (getMouseX() < _vm->_graphicsManager->_scrollPosX + 10)
_vm->_graphicsManager->_scrollPosX -= _vm->_graphicsManager->_scrollSpeed;
}
- if (_vm->_graphicsManager->_scrollPosX < 0)
- _vm->_graphicsManager->_scrollPosX = 0;
- if (_vm->_graphicsManager->_scrollPosX > SCREEN_WIDTH)
- _vm->_graphicsManager->_scrollPosX = SCREEN_WIDTH;
+ _vm->_graphicsManager->_scrollPosX = CLIP(_vm->_graphicsManager->_scrollPosX, 0, SCREEN_WIDTH);
if (_vm->_graphicsManager->_oldScrollPosX == _vm->_graphicsManager->_scrollPosX) {
_vm->_graphicsManager->displayDirtyRects();
} else {